What is our primary use case?

We use them for testing and measurement.

We do pretty standard stuff. We come up with a circuit and we expect it to do something. We simulate it, and then we test it out in the lab. We prototype it and then use the O-scope to verify our results, and if something's going wrong we try to track down what it is.

The application space we use it for is embedded systems. We do contract engineering and we pick up projects from different groups. We make an end solution for them. It's business-to-business, it's not really like end-consumer stuff. They come up with all sorts of things, like printers or reusing cameras in different ways.

We're measuring analog and digital signals. SPI is the fastest thing we run with. I don't think we're using the full bandwidth.

I have been using Tektronix products since I started. I might have used them in college, too, so it's been about seven-and-a-half years. We're using a couple of the O-scopes, the MSO3000 and the MSO4000. We also have some arbitrary function generators and some power supplies.

There is definitely a learning curve. It was so long ago that I don't really know how long it takes to get acclimated to the equipment.

We actually just started an IoT project, so I'm now using it for that.

I would rate the products at nine out of ten. Personally, I don't give things a perfect score unless they really are perfect. They do what I need them to do and work pretty well. They're just a little outdated, but that's not really their fault.

How has it helped my organization?

When you have a very high-level interface (test boxes), you can do extractions in any format. Then, externally, you have all these math labs solving for mathematical software. Afterwards, you can take it beyond. That is what the box does for you, it obtains the signal. Then, you can search for other things in the signal that you want beyond the scope, e.g., spectral stuff with the data. 

We like that Tektronix offers a user interface and data acquisitions in formats which we can take to the next level. 

When we connect Tektronix through our test boxes, that is the internet of things, because I have reached the Internet through the box. My engineers are not in the lab all the time, so they just hook it up, then we go to the office. We are reaching our test sites through the boxes where we extract our data while staying in the office doing our analysis. 

I could access a customer domain in Asia and show them the signals. They don't need to be in my laboratory. In the past, I had to invite my customers to my lab. Now, I can take my lab to customers. It is a different reality.
